全面解析ShadowsocksR在GitHub上的使用教程

介绍

ShadowsocksR(SSR)是一个用于翻墙的工具,属于 Shadowsocks 的一个分支,具有更高的灵活性和安全性。本文将重点介绍如何使用ShadowsocksR在GitHub上找到所需的资源,包括安装、配置和使用技巧。

什么是ShadowsocksR?

ShadowsocksR是一个代理工具,可以帮助用户在网络环境中突破限制,实现匿名上网。它能够加密用户的网络流量,保护用户的隐私安全。SSR在Shadowsocks的基础上增加了一些功能,例如:

  • 多种协议支持:SSR支持多种传输协议,能够适应不同的网络环境。
  • 灵活的配置选项:用户可以根据需要自行配置各种参数,以提高使用体验。
  • 强大的混淆功能:SSR提供多种混淆选项,使其流量更难被检测。

如何在GitHub上找到ShadowsocksR

要使用ShadowsocksR,首先需要在GitHub上找到其开源项目。以下是查找和下载SSR的步骤:

  1. 访问GitHub网站:打开浏览器,输入https://github.com/
  2. 搜索ShadowsocksR:在搜索框中输入“ShadowsocksR”,然后点击搜索。
  3. 选择合适的项目:根据项目的更新频率和社区活跃度选择一个合适的SSR项目。
  4. 克隆或下载项目:点击“Code”按钮,选择“Download ZIP”或者使用Git克隆项目。

安装ShadowsocksR

系统要求

在安装ShadowsocksR之前,需要确认您的系统环境:

  • 操作系统:Windows, macOS, Linux, Android, iOS等。
  • 网络连接:需要有可用的网络连接以便下载和配置。

Windows环境下的安装步骤

  1. 解压缩下载的文件:下载完成后,将其解压到任意目录。
  2. 运行客户端:在解压目录中找到ShadowsocksR.exe,双击运行。
  3. 配置服务器信息:在程序界面中输入SSR服务器的地址、端口和密码等信息。
  4. 启动代理:配置完成后,点击“启动”按钮即可使用。

macOS环境下的安装步骤

  1. 下载Homebrew:打开终端,输入命令:/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
  2. 安装ShadowsocksR:输入命令:brew install shadowsocks-r
  3. 配置SSR:在配置文件中输入服务器信息,使用命令行启动SSR。

配置ShadowsocksR

配置SSR是确保其正常工作的关键。以下是一些基本的配置选项:

  • 服务器地址:输入SSR服务器的IP地址。
  • 服务器端口:输入SSR服务器的端口号。
  • 加密方式:选择合适的加密协议。
  • 混淆方式:可以选择不同的混淆方式来提高隐蔽性。

使用ShadowsocksR

使用SSR非常简单,只需启动客户端即可开始使用。建议定期更新SSR的配置,确保可以顺利连接。以下是一些使用技巧:

  • 定期检查SSR更新:确保您使用的是最新版本,以获得更好的性能和安全性。
  • 切换服务器:如果连接不稳定,可以尝试切换到其他服务器。
  • 使用规则:可以设置分流规则,选择特定的应用或网站走代理。

常见问题解答

1. ShadowsocksR与Shadowsocks有什么区别?

ShadowsocksR是Shadowsocks的一个分支,具有更多的功能和更强的混淆能力。SSR对网络环境的适应性更强,用户可以自定义更多参数以提高安全性。

2. 如何解决SSR连接失败的问题?

  • 检查网络:确保您的网络连接正常。
  • 服务器状态:确认SSR服务器是否在线。
  • 配置文件:仔细检查配置文件中的所有信息是否准确。

3. ShadowsocksR安全吗?

ShadowsocksR通过加密用户的网络流量,提高了隐私和安全性,但用户仍需小心,避免在不安全的网络环境中使用。

4. 如何更新ShadowsocksR?

可以访问GitHub的项目页面,下载最新版本,按照上述安装步骤重新安装即可。还可以在程序中检查更新。

总结

ShadowsocksR是一款强大而灵活的翻墙工具,能够帮助用户保护隐私,突破网络限制。通过本文介绍的步骤和技巧,您可以顺利下载、安装和配置SSR,实现安全的上网体验。无论是个人使用还是科研需要,ShadowsocksR都能提供有力的支持。希望您能在使用过程中充分发挥SSR的优势,畅享自由网络。

正文完